You’ll likely be surprised to know that when you delete a file, the file contents aren’t actually deleted from the hard disk immediately.
Shred is a program that will overwrite your files in a way that makes them very difficult to recover by a third party.
the shred command is an important tool if your work involves dealing with – especially deleting – sensitive data.
The commands used in this video :
# shred – v /dev/sdx
# dd if=/dev/urandom of=/dev/sdx status=progress
# for i in {1..3}; do dd if=/dev/urandom of=/dev/sdx status=progress;done
# dd if=/dev/zero of=/dev/sdx status=progress
